Ordinals
beta
Sat 689768205505238
decimal
137953.3205505238
degree
0°137953′865″3205505238‴
percentile
32.846105060189686%
name
iysbufflohn
cycle
0
epoch
0
period
68
block
137953
offset
3205505238
timestamp
2011-07-25 11:28:13 UTC
rarity
common
prev
next